Quick answer

To serve Jesus is to follow him, and the Father will honor such a servant. Discipleship means going where Jesus goes.

Overview

Jesus calls his servants to follow him, even along the path of self-giving and death. The promise that the servant will be with him and honored by the Father grounds discipleship in glorious hope. Following Jesus, including the way of the cross, leads to fellowship with him and the Father's approval.
